Singular Swift specs

General Information
Model Name Singular Swift
Brand/Manufacturer Singular Cycles
Year of Release 2022
Country of Origin United Kingdom
Road Bike Type race
Intended Use racing
Frame & Geometry
Frame Material carbon
Frame Size Options XS, S, M, L, XL
Fork Material carbon
Bottom Bracket Type BB86
Headset Type integrated
Internal Cable Routing true
Aero Features aero tubing, hidden cables
Drivetrain
Drivetrain Type 2x
Number of Speeds 12-speed
Rear Derailleur Model Shimano Ultegra R8000
Shifter Brand and Model Shimano Ultegra R8020
Crankset Details Length: 170mm / Chainring sizes: 50/34T
Cassette Range 11-30T
Chain Type and Brand Shimano CN-HG701
Bottom Bracket Spec Shimano BB86
Braking System
Brake Type hydraulic disc
Brake Brand and Model Shimano Ultegra R8070
Rotor Size Front: 160mm / Rear: 160mm
Brake Mount Standard flat mount
Brake Pads disc-compatible: organic
Wheels & Tires
Wheel Size 700c
Rim Type and Material carbon, tubeless
Rim Width Internal: 19mm / External: 25mm
Tubeless Ready true
Tire Brand, Model, and Width Brand: Continental / Model: GP5000 / Width: 25c
Max Tire Clearance 28c
Recommended Tire Pressure Range 85-95 psi
Cockpit & Contact Points
Handlebar Type drop bar
Handlebar Material carbon
Stem Length and Angle 100mm, 6 degrees
Saddle Brand and Model Fizik Antares R3
Seatpost Type round
Seatpost Offset 20mm
Geometry & Fit
Available Frame Sizes XS, S, M, L, XL
Stack and Reach Stack: 550mm / Reach: 380mm
Effective Top Tube Length 540mm
Seat Tube and Head Tube Length Seat Tube: 520mm / Head Tube: 140mm
Chainstay Length 410mm
Price & Availability
MSRP $3,500
Availability by Region or Country Europe, North America
Color Options and Finish Black, Red
Warranty Coverage Frame: 5 years / Components: 2 years
